Ersetzungsobjekt (Word)

Stellt die Kriterien für das Ersetzen für ein Suchen-und-Ersetzen-Vorgang dar. Die Eigenschaften und Methoden des Replacement-Objekts entsprechen den Optionen im Dialogfeld Suchen und Ersetzen.

HinwBemerkungeneise

Verwenden Sie die Replacement-Eigenschaft , um ein Replacement-Objekt zurückzugeben. Im folgenden Beispiel wird das nächste Auftreten des Worts "hi" durch das Wort "hello" ersetzt.

With Selection.Find 
 .Text = "hi" 
 .ClearFormatting 
 .Replacement.Text = "hello" 
 .Replacement.ClearFormatting 
 .Execute Replace:=wdReplaceOne, Forward:=True 
End With

Legen Sie zum Suchen und Ersetzen der Formatierung sowohl den Suchtext als auch den Ersetzungstext auf leere Zeichenfolgen ("") fest, und legen Sie das Format-Argument der Execute-Methode auf True fest. Im folgenden Beispiel wird die gesamte Fettformatierung im aktiven Dokument entfernt. Die Bold-Eigenschaft ist True für das Find-Objekt und False für das Replacement-Objekt.

With ActiveDocument.Content.Find 
 .ClearFormatting 
 .Font.Bold = True 
 .Text = "" 
 With .Replacement 
 .ClearFormatting 
 .Font.Bold = False 
 .Text = "" 
 End With 
 .Execute Format:=True, Replace:=wdReplaceAll 
End With

Methoden

Name
ClearFormatting

Eigenschaften

Name
Anwendung
Creator
Font
Frame
Highlight
LanguageID
LanguageIDFarEast
NoProofing
ParagraphFormat
Parent
Style
Text

Siehe auch

Referenz zum Word-Objektmodell

Support und Feedback

Haben Sie Fragen oder Feedback zu Office VBA oder zu dieser Dokumentation? Unter Office VBA-Support und Feedback finden Sie Hilfestellung zu den Möglichkeiten, wie Sie Support erhalten und Feedback abgeben können.